Everyone knows that buying in bulk is cheaper. So why did my friend's client insist last week that they will pay more to purchase higher volumes of the product/service? Shouldn't it be the other way?
In this atypical contract the buyer pays MORE for purchasing higher volumes, in order to incentivize growth in their supply chain.
